This year summer was very harsh , the constant heat waves made it strenuous task to take care of Garden . The temperature above 45 degree Celsius and concurrent heat waves made it unattainable task to get summer harvest . My prime concern was to protect plants from wilting by heat waves. It was astonishing that somehow with few measures taken by my side and with the grace of Nature God my Garden bestowed me with summer Harvest.
Tips that help me grow vegetables in Harsh summer in my Garden
- Keeping vegetables plants in shade away from direct sunlight ;
- Mulching plants with dried leaves and flowers to retain moisture;
- Watering before sunrise so the roots absorb water and stay hydrated for the day ;
- Misting upon leaves in morning to protect them from heat waves throughout day ;
- Adding cold manure once a month in plants .
